At least two cars were involved in a rollover crash near Flamingo Road and Decatur Boulevard Wednesday morning.

Police say the crash was a hit and run, and they're now looking for a red vehicle that may have also been involved in the accident.
Also according to police, one person was sent to the hospital, but they say his injuries were not serious.
Police conducted field sobriety tests on scene, and say the people involved passed the tests given.
The crash sent one car flipping through the air, then landing upside down. A light pole was damaged during the accident, as well as a brick wall.
13 Action News talked with a passenger in one of the vehicles.
"I just remember when we hit, my seatbelt ripped," says the passenger, Jacob Aguilar. "I remember looking at him and he was pulling the wheel, trying to avoid the accident."
Officials blocked off part of Decatur Boulevard to investigate the crash. The route has since opened back up.
